At StayDriveBnB, we understand the unique challenges many veterans face after service. Transitioning to civilian life can bring feelings of isolation, the weight of PTSD, and heightened risks of loneliness and suicidal thoughts. Research from the VA and other organizations shows that social connectedness is one of the most powerful tools for mental health recovery. That’s why our co-living model—shared homes with private rooms, common spaces, and a built-in community—is designed to foster belonging, support, and healing.
Many veterans struggle with loneliness after leaving the structured camaraderie of military life. Studies from the VA highlight that loneliness is strongly linked to higher levels of depression and suicidal ideation among veterans.
Post-traumatic stress disorder affects up to 31% of post-combat service members, often leading to emotional numbness, detachment, and difficulty reconnecting with others.
Veterans face a suicide rate 1.5–1.7 times higher than non-veterans, with factors like PTSD, chronic pain, and social isolation playing major roles. Connection and community are proven protective factors in prevention efforts.
Co-living recreates the sense of camaraderie many veterans miss, in a supportive, civilian environment. Here’s how it supports mental health:
Shared spaces encourage daily interactions—cooking meals together, casual conversations, or group activities. VA resources and programs like peer support groups emphasize that reducing isolation through genuine human connections lowers depression and builds hope.
Living with understanding housemates (many of whom may share similar experiences) creates a safe space to open up without judgment. Peer connections help normalize struggles, reduce stigma, and encourage seeking professional help when needed. Research on veteran peer support shows it minimizes reluctance to engage in therapy and promotes emotional processing.
Strong social ties are a key factor in suicide prevention. Community living provides built-in accountability, mutual encouragement, and a network of support—similar to successful VA programs like Together With Veterans or peer-led initiatives that focus on belonging and purpose.
